Instructions for use for Psyllium seeds (500 g)
Instructions for use of psyllium seeds
Psyllium seeds are a purely herbal laxative that is used for intestinal sluggishness and stool constipation.The swelling substances in psyllium stimulate intestinal activity and gently lead to emptying.This product is available without a prescription.
Areas of application
Psyllium seeds are used to treat constipation.They also help to make the stool softer when easier bowel emptying is desired, for example in the case of tears in the anal mucosa, hemorrhoids, after rectal-anal surgery, irritable bowel syndrome or during pregnancy.Psyllium seeds are also ideal for intestinal sluggishness during pregnancy and breastfeeding, as they have a gentle effect and do not cause habituation.They can also have a positive effect on blood lipid levels.
Dosage and application
Adolescents aged 12 and over and adults should take a teaspoon (approx. 5 g) of psyllium seeds several times a day.The seeds should be allowed to pre-soak in water and then taken with plenty of liquid.The duration of use depends on the type of symptoms and the course of the disease.If symptoms persist or recur regularly, a doctor should be consulted.There are no known symptoms of overdose.
Contraindications
Psyllium seeds must not be taken if there is hypersensitivity to the ingredients, if there are constrictions in the digestive tract, if there is intestinal obstruction or impending intestinal obstruction, or if diabetes mellitus is difficult to control.Children under 12 years of age should generally not use the medicine.According to current knowledge, there are no restrictions during pregnancy and breastfeeding.
Side effects
Side effects have only occurred in exceptional cases.In individual cases, hypersensitivity reactions may occur.Allergic reactions may occur when using powdered drug.Any existing symptoms such as flatulence and a feeling of fullness may become more pronounced during the first few days of treatment, but will subside over the course of further treatment.
Composition
The medicinally active ingredient is psyllium.The seeds of the annual plantain plant Plantago psyllium L. (Plantago afra L.) combine with water to form swelling substances that have a regulating effect on constipation and irritable bowel syndrome.
Mode of action
The psyllium seeds work because of their high mucus content, which can swell up to 40 times its original volume in water.Due to this increase in volume, the psyllium seeds make the intestinal contents more supple and voluminous, which stimulates intestinal movement and moves the intestinal contents through the body more quickly.The seed coats can also bind excess water in the stool, thereby solidifying it.
Important notes
Caution is advised if you are allergic to psyllium seeds.There may be medicines with which interactions occur.Therefore, before starting treatment with a new medicine, you should tell your doctor or pharmacist any other medicines you are already using.The absorption of medications taken at the same time can be delayed, so an interval of ½ to 1 hour should be maintained after taking medication.In insulin-dependent diabetics, a reduction in insulin dosage may be necessary.
Storage
The medicine should be stored away from heat, moisture and light, for example in a tightly closed container and in the dark.
